Jennings Posted February 1, 2023 Author Share Posted February 1, 2023 Monthly Update - January 2023 I've decided to start my Lamo taper in May 2023. I found a compounding pharmacy and am going to go down 1 mg a month until I hit 10 mg. I'm at 25mg now, so it will take 15 months. Once I hit 10mg I will reassess. I've come too far to slip now. I'll never speed up but I will slow down if I feel that I'm reaching the cusp. I can live with mild to moderate withdrawals. They suck but I can gut it out. Severe withdrawals are what I imagine Hell is like. Severe withdrawals for eternity with no escape. Anyways, I've started to meet up with some people from my old social circle. I think it helps. Just no alcohol. I'm able to watch TV and listen to music again. Slowly but surely that has come back. Jennings Posted June 2, 2023 Author Share Posted June 2, 2023 June 2023 Update Even going down 1 mg on the Lamo has given me minor withdrawal symptoms. These are not the ones I had during protracted withdrawals. The main issues I'm having is interrupted sleep and losing my temper. I'm generally a calm person. These are very minor and are not interrupting my life. Jennings Posted July 24, 2023 Author Share Posted July 24, 2023 I got slammed this time, just from the drop from 24mg to 23mg. I started to get anxiety right after the drop and then that subsided and I went right into my withdrawals. I'm getting the parathesia in my wrists and ankles, I'm also wired and tired. It sucks but I'm still getting my duties done. I hope this will all go away soon.
